Russians attacked Ukraine with 15 kamikaze drones at night
Ukrainian Defence Forces destroyed a total of 13 Shahed UAVs

On the night of 5-6 March 2023, the russian invaders attacked Ukraine with Iranian Shahed-131/136 kamikaze drones from the north (Bryansk Oblast of the russian federation).
This was reported by the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ine.
A total of fifteen launches of attack UAVs were recorded.
13 Shahed drones were destroyed: 12 by troops and equipment of the Air Defence Forces of the Air Force of Ukraine, and 1 by air defence units of other components of the Ukrainian Defence Forces.
